Pune: Finally the wait of over 11 lakh students who had appeared for National Eligibility cum Entrance Test for Under Graduate for admission in Medical and Dental studies (NEET-UG) 2017 across the country has come to an end. The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E) has declared the results of NEET-UG 2017 on Friday morning.
City-based Abhishek Dogra ranked fifth in India and bagged the first position in Maharashtra with 99.9 percent and his total marks is 691 out of 720 marks.
While, Navdeep Singh from Punjab stood first by scoring 697, two students from Madhya Pardesh, Archit Gupta and Manish Mulchandani ranked second and third by scoring 695 and Sankeerth Sadananda bagged the fourth position with 692 marks in India.
